Star 1 (STAR1) is a full-size bipedal humanoid robot developed by RobotEra (星动纪元), a Beijing-based embodied-AI company. It integrates the company's self-developed dexterous hands, integrated joints, and multimodal sensing with onboard high-performance computing for learning-based control. RobotEra positions it as a research and demonstration platform for embodied intelligence rather than a consumer product.

Overview

Star 1 (STAR1) is a full-size bipedal humanoid robot from RobotEra, a Beijing-based company developing a full-stack, self-developed embodied-AI platform spanning both hardware and software. The robot is built around RobotEra's own integrated joint modules, which combine frameless torque motors, precision planetary reducers, high-precision encoders, and drivers into single units.

The platform pairs high-performance onboard computing with multimodal sensing — including fingertip tactile arrays, depth-vision cameras, microphone arrays, and a facial interaction screen — to support reinforcement learning, imitation learning, and end-to-end model research. Its dexterous manipulation comes from RobotEra's XHAND1, described by the company as its first product-level robotic dexterous hand.

RobotEra presents Star 1 as a demonstration and research platform for general-purpose humanoid capabilities, and the robot has been shown publicly in outdoor agility and locomotion demonstrations rather than offered as a finished commercial unit.

Key Features

  • Self-developed integrated joint modules combining torque motor, reducer, encoder, and driver
  • XHAND1 high-degree-of-freedom dexterous hands for fine manipulation
  • Multimodal sensing suite with tactile fingertip arrays, depth vision, microphones, and a facial interaction display
  • Onboard high-performance computing supporting reinforcement, imitation, and end-to-end learning
  • Full-stack, self-developed hardware-and-software embodied-AI architecture
